I applied through college or university. The process took 2 days. I interviewed at Capgemini Engineering (Bhubaneshwar) in Dec 2010
Interview
On campus recruitment
aptitude +technical questions in written round..
2nd round was Group discussion(no elimination)
form filling(question were like pas best experience, most tough decisions)
3rd round technical (purely technical questions were asked)
then HR(it was normal )

I applied through college or university. I interviewed at Capgemini Engineering
Interview
The interview was straightforward and easy to navigate. It focused mainly on basic programming concepts and aptitude questions. The interviewer carefully evaluated both syntax accuracy and logical thinking. Overall, it was a fundamental-level assessment designed to test core programming knowledge and problem-solving skills.
